its called a spector legend 4 i believe. those models were made from 2004-2006. bubinga top on basswood body. maple neck. 34" scale. emg hz passive with emg 3 band active eq. stacked pots are treble bass, then you have a blend, volume, and mid control. very nice bass for the money. id snag that one up asap if i were you :) i strung mine with the new eb cobalts and man is it wonderful. dont get all the classic spector growl, but i can make it growl good ;) so yeah. good bass! :bassist:

I spend way too much time scanning the market for used Spectors. A couple of those are OK deals, and a couple are no deal at all.

If you can restrain your S.A.S. a bit I know you can do much better.

If you are absolutely committed to buying tomorrow... I also think #1 is the most favorable deal of your four choices.

I've seen crazy deals... Euro 4LX $600 shipped, REX 4 Pro $355 shipped. Legend Bubinga bolt-on PJ $149.99, Legend Custom Bubinga set-neck $289.99. I picked up an NS-2A cherry burst for $299.99 and an NS2000 with EMG 35CS pickups and a case for $329.99.

In the past week Guitar Center Used had both a Legend 4 and a Legend 5 for $199.99 and shipping is only $12.38 in the U.S.

Save a little bit more and you can pickup an NS-2A right here on TB. "husky123" offered his NS-2A to Spector Club members for $400 shipped.

You just have to look every day... and be ready to pounce instantly.
